The Challenges of Expense Management in Media Companies
Media companies often face unique challenges in managing expenses due to the dynamic nature of their operations. With numerous projects running simultaneously, it is crucial to maintain accurate records to avoid cash flow issues and overspending. Statistics show that the average 200-person company spends approximately 330 hours annually processing expense reports manually. Furthermore, up to 19% of expense reports contain errors, leading to significant productivity losses. In a media company, these inefficiencies can severely impact profitability, especially when dealing with fragmented processes and inadequate oversight.
